Umm, ok. If you have any seriously important files you want to keep, back them up onto a cd if you can, or use floppies if you must. If your OS is deciding to delete stuff on it's own, (due to whatever viruses) the best I can suggest is a complete system wipe/reboot. If you no longer have a copy of your OS, contact me, and I can help you out with it. ( I have any OS at my disposal as a tech, and if you still have your key, it's quite legal.) Sounds to me like your pc is just too vunrable now anyway, and you're having a hell of a time getting rid of any viruses. Starting over you can do it right - immunize the machine before something happens again. Otherwise, you can take the long, drawn out road, find your pc's infections, and use the fixes that are available. Just deleting your temp internet files doesn't always root out an infection, some live in your registry where it can do the most damage. Hope this helps!
